------- Comment #3 from stuartm@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x  2007-02-08 23:16 GMT -------
Then maybe we're not talking the same language, because it's still present in
0.99.5.

Here's the reproduction steps:
- start wireshark
- File -> Open
- navigate to a directory with a number of files, I use my tmp download dir
- in the filter box, type a filter, I use a*.* (field background is green
  indicating a good filter!)
- Filter
- note that nothing happens

Hm. Perhaps that "filter" isn't a filename filter at all, but some sort of
filter to be applied to the network capture? I don't believe it:
- the context is wrong, we're opening files here, not actively looking at
  packets
- the field background colour says I have a good filter, and it's obviously not
  a good network filter
- the ? button says "No help topic is associated with this item."
